摘 要:柴油机是舰船核心动力设备,影响着舰船安全航行。柴油机作业环境复杂,易发生运行故障。在舰船设备管理中有必要引入无线网络建立起柴油机故障远程诊断系统,在最短的时间内对故障状态进行远程诊断,快速修复故障。本文提出无线网络环境下的舰船柴油机故障远程诊断系统设计方案,通过优化系统硬件设备配置、建立故障数据库、采用BP神经网络处理数据,为远程诊断提供数据支撑。仿真实验证实,本系统能够快速、准确诊断出柴油机故障原因。The ship diesel engine is the core power equipment of the ship,which affects the safe navigation of the ship.The operating environment of diesel engines is complex and running failures are prone to occur.It is necessary to introduce wireless networks in the management of ship equipment to establish a remote diagnosis system for diesel engine faults,which can remotely diagnose faults in the shortest time and quickly repair faults.This paper proposes a design plan for a remote diagnosis system for ship diesel engine faults under a wireless network environment.By optimizing the system hardware equipment configuration,establishing a fault database,and using BP neural network to process data,it provides data support for remote diagnosis.Simulation experiments have confirmed that the system can be fast and Accurately diagnose the cause of the diesel engine failure.
